Advance Synergy Bhd (1481) — Net Asset Quality Index
Advance Synergy Bhd (1481) has a Net Asset Quality Index of 63.7% as of December 2025. This metric measures the proportion of total assets financed by shareholders' equity — total assets of RM539.05 Million minus total liabilities of RM195.86 Million yields net assets of RM343.19 Million. Annual Net Asset Quality Index for Advance Synergy Bhd (2012–2025)
The table below presents the year-by-year Net Asset Quality Index for Advance Synergy Bhd from 2012 to 2025, covering 14 annual filings. Each row shows total assets, total liabilities, net assets, the quality index percentage, and the change in percentage points compared to the prior year. | Year | Quality Index | Net Assets (MYR) | Total Assets | Total Liabilities | Change (pp) |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2025 | 63.7% | RM343.19 Million | RM539.05 Million | RM195.86 Million | ▲ +4.0 pp |
| 2024 | 59.6% | RM354.67 Million | RM594.61 Million | RM239.94 Million | ▲ +3.4 pp |
| 2023 | 56.3% | RM420.64 Million | RM747.41 Million | RM326.77 Million | ▼ -2.4 pp |
| 2022 | 58.7% | RM493.90 Million | RM841.77 Million | RM347.87 Million | ▲ +0.1 pp |
| 2021 | 58.6% | RM453.35 Million | RM773.34 Million | RM319.99 Million | ▼ -5.1 pp |
| 2020 | 63.7% | RM452.72 Million | RM710.45 Million | RM257.73 Million | ▼ -0.2 pp |
| 2019 | 64.0% | RM481.70 Million | RM753.04 Million | RM271.34 Million | ▲ +5.8 pp |
| 2018 | 58.2% | RM422.19 Million | RM725.35 Million | RM303.16 Million | ▼ -3.6 pp |
| 2017 | 61.8% | RM432.86 Million | RM699.97 Million | RM267.12 Million | ▼ -1.9 pp |
| 2016 | 63.8% | RM447.73 Million | RM702.27 Million | RM254.55 Million | ▼ -12.2 pp |
| 2015 | 75.9% | RM479.00 Million | RM631.00 Million | RM152.00 Million | ▲ +0.1 pp |
| 2014 | 75.8% | RM480.00 Million | RM633.00 Million | RM153.00 Million | ▲ +1.5 pp |
| 2013 | 74.3% | RM475.00 Million | RM639.00 Million | RM164.00 Million | ▼ -4.1 pp |
| 2012 | 78.4% | RM497.00 Million | RM634.00 Million | RM137.00 Million | — |
